People shit on them but if you’re just looking to get out on the water and catch fish for cheap, I have no major complaints.

I can easily lift it over my head and throw it on my car. Adding another rod holder and paddle holder was like $30.

I’ve taken it on rivers and larger lakes with other boats that have waked me and I never felt like it would tip but it’s definitely not as stable as better kayaks. Love it so far though as a first kayak!
